The Russian occupiers modified cluster bombs and used them for the first time against the Armed Forces of Ukraine in the Donetsk region near Staromayorske on November 19.
This is stated in the analytical report of the American Institute for the Study of War (ISW).
"Russian troops launched a major airstrike with RBK-500 cluster bombs, modified for gliding, on Ukrainian positions near Staromorske. Russian military bloggers claim that this strike is the first major Russian strike on Ukraine using this weapon in a glide bomb modification," the analysts write.
Observers noted that bad weather is hampering the use of armored vehicles, particularly in western Zaporizhia Oblast, but Ukrainian forces are still attacking Russian positions with infantry units. And cluster munitions are most effective when used against infantry.
